MBR Dental are currently assisting a dental practice located in St Neots, Cambridgeshire to recruit an Associate Dentist to join their team on a permanent basis.
Independent dental practice. Position available asap with notice periods taken into consideration. Part time position, up to 3 days available. Monday to Friday 8:30am - 5.00pm.
- Up to 5000 + UDAs available.
- Competitive UDA Rate.
- NHS with scope for private dentistry.
- 50/50 Lab/Private Fees.
- Established patient list.
- Taking over from a retiring dentist.
- Principal lead dental practice.
- 4 surgery practice providing general dentistry and dental implants.
- Computerised (SFD), Digital X-Rays.
- Rotary Endo, Intra-Oral cameras and OPG.
- 3 dentists currently in situ with dental therapist support.
- Onsite parking at the practice.
- Good transport links into London and surrounding locations.
All dentists applying for this position will be GDC registered with an active performer number and a valid DBS check.
